Floor Framing Replacement in Wilmington, NC
Floor framing replacement involves removing and installing the structural framework that supports a building’s floors. This service is often requested when existing floor joists or beams have become damaged, rotted, or compromised due to age, moisture, or pests. Projects can range from replacing a single damaged section to overhauling entire floor systems in homes undergoing renovation or experiencing sagging, creaking, or uneven floors. Homeowners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ials used, and how the process might impact their living space during construction.
Before requesting floor framing replacement, property owners should consider the extent of the damage and whether additional repairs might be necessary, such as addressing underlying issues like moisture intrusion or foundation problems. It’s important to clarify the expected outcomes, including improved stability and safety, and to inquire about the compatibility of existing structures with new framing materials. Proper assessment and planning help ensure the replacement meets structural needs and aligns with the property’s overall condition.

Common Floor Framing Replacement Jobs
Floor framing replacement involves removing and installing new support structures for floors in residential or commercial properties.
Damaged floor joists are replaced to restore structural integrity and prevent further damage.
Uneven or sagging floors can be stabilized through framing repairs to improve safety and comfort.
Old or rotting wood is removed and replaced to prevent pest infestation and maintain building standards.
Foundation shifts or settling may require floor framing adjustments to ensure proper load distribution.
Remodels or additions often involve replacing or reinforcing existing floor framing for new construction projects.
Floor Framing Replacement Questions
What signs indicate a need for floor framing replacement? Signs include sagging floors, uneven surfaces, or visible damage to the framing structure.
Can existing flooring be preserved during framing replacement? It depends on the extent of damage; some flooring may be salvageable, while other times it needs replacement.
What types of projects typically require floor framing replacement? Projects often involve foundation issues, remodeling, or correcting structural damage caused by moisture or pests.
Is floor framing replacement necessary for a home renovation? It may be required if the existing framing is compromised or not up to current building standards.
